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Ps 59 William Floyd School (Brooklyn, NY)
PS 59 William Floyd School is situated in the vibrant Bedford-Stuyvesant neighborhood of Brooklyn, a borough known for its rich history, diverse culture, and distinct community feel. Located at 211 Throop Avenue, the school is centrally positioned within a well-established urban landscape. Major thoroughfares like Atlantic Avenue and Broadway provide crucial access points to and from the school, connecting it to wider New York City networks. Driving to the school typically involves navigating these busy arteries, and it's advisable to account for significant city traffic, especially during peak hours. The nearest major airport is John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K), approximately 10-15 miles away, with LaGuardia Airport (LGA) and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) also accessible, though generally with longer travel times. Public transportation is a highly viable option; the nearest subway stations offer access to multiple lines that can connect you to various parts of Brooklyn and Manhattan, making it an efficient way to avoid car congestion. Rideshare services are also readily available, though surge pricing during busy times can impact costs. Smart arrival tactics involve planning your journey at least an hour in advance of any scheduled activity, particularly if traveling during weekday mornings or late afternoons.

Brooklyn Museum
One of New York City's largest and most renowned art museums, the Brooklyn Museum is a cultural gem offering vast collections spanning diverse eras and cultures. Its impressive exhibits range from ancient Egyptian artifacts to contemporary American art, providing a rich and engaging experience for visitors of all ages. The museum's striking Beaux-Arts architecture is a landmark in itself. It's an ideal destination for a cultural excursion, offering educational and inspiring experiences that can be tailored to suit varying interests and time commitments.
200 Eastern Pkwy · 1.7 miProspect Park
Designed by the same landscape architects as Central Park, Prospect Park is Brooklyn's premier green space, offering a vast urban oasis. It boasts a lake, extensive woodlands, a zoo, a botanical garden, and numerous recreational facilities. The park provides a wide array of activities, from leisurely walks and bike rides to organized sports and cultural events. Its sheer scale and diverse offerings make it a perfect escape for individuals, families, or groups looking to immerse themselves in nature or enjoy a variety of outdoor pursuits within the city.
